Ended up being loose/broken intake manifold hardware causing. When pressure was applied to tensioner to compress it a bit while running it took out enough pressure off the blower (and the intake manifold) so the noise stopped.

Got new hardware with bigger washers and lock washers and all torqued down to 89in-lbs. Should be good now I think lol
